A Groundbreaking birth in Guadalajara

In a landmark achievement, the first baby conceived entirely through artificial intelligence (AI)-controlled in vitro fertilization (IVF) has been born in Guadalajara, Mexico. This event marks a significant leap forward in the field of assisted reproductive technology (ART) and offers new hope for couples struggling with infertility.

The AURA System: Automating the IVF Process

The prosperous birth was made possible through the collaboration of HOPE IVF Mexico and Conceivable Company Life Sciences, a bi-national firm with headquarters in New York and Mexico. The innovative system, named AURA, automates the entire IVF process, minimizing human intervention. This represents a paradigm shift in how fertility treatments are approached.

How AURA Revolutionizes IVF

Customary IVF methods rely on embryologists to manually select and inject sperm into harvested eggs. AURA, however, autonomously manages this critical step.The AI system selects, immobilizes, and injects sperm into donated eggs. In the initial attempt, AURA achieved four successful fertilizations out of five attempts, demonstrating a high degree of precision and efficiency.

From embryo to Birth: A new Hope for Parents

One of the successfully fertilized embryos was cryopreserved and subsequently transferred to the mother’s uterus, resulting in the birth of a healthy baby.This outcome underscores the potential of AI to improve success rates in IVF and reduce the physical and emotional toll on prospective parents.

The Future of Fertility: Accessibility and precision

While still in its nascent stages, AI-driven IVF has the potential to transform access to fertility treatments. By automating key processes, AURA could make IVF more precise, efficient, and possibly more affordable, broadening its availability to a wider range of individuals and couples. According to the World Health Association (WHO), approximately 17.5% of adults globally experience infertility, highlighting the urgent need for innovative solutions like AI-assisted IVF.
